Output 32371f532224aef14f290423dd9650367c198f10b6a4f004660c0274b258c6da:5

value
1610870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689070b5eadfcdb002571b1c9332cef9ada95f1e OP_EQUAL
address
3BDuEP1ztvrvAHLsJyCeWi3EBPibWDeZ52
transaction
32371f532224aef14f290423dd9650367c198f10b6a4f004660c0274b258c6da
spent
true